TORONTO (ICIS news)--ConocoPhillips, the US oil and refining major, said on Tuesday it has started commercial production of renewable diesel at its Cork, Ireland refinery.
?xml:namespace>
Conoco’s Whitegate refinery at Cork is producing 1,000 bbl/day of renewable diesel for the Irish market, it said.
Conoco uses soybean oil as the primary feedstock, but the plant can also use rape seed and other vegetable oils.
The diesel is blended and transported with petroleum-based diesel, unlike biodiesel, the company added.
